Annual report pursuant to Section 13 and 15(d)

Income Taxes - Additional Information (Details)

v3.21.1
Income Taxes - Additional Information (Details) - USD ($)
1 Months Ended 12 Months Ended
Apr. 30, 2020
Dec. 31, 2020
Dec. 31, 2019
Dec. 31, 2017
Operating Loss Carryforwards [Line Items]        
Income tax benefit   $ 3,148,000 $ 0  
Loss before taxes   $ 58,333,000 $ 53,710,000  
Corporate income tax rate   21.00% 21.00%  
Temporary expensing for certain business assets and property, percent   100.00%    
Maximum deduction percentage of pre-NOL taxable income   80.00%    
Unrecognized tax benefits that would impact effective tax rate   $ 0    
Significant change in unrecognized tax benefits is reasonably possible, amount of unrecorded benefit   0    
Income tax examination, penalties and interest accrued   $ 0    
Maximum        
Operating Loss Carryforwards [Line Items]        
Corporate income tax rate   21.00%   35.00%
Federal        
Operating Loss Carryforwards [Line Items]        
Net operating loss carryforward   $ 294,400,000 $ 242,400,000  
Tax credit carryforward   5,300,000    
NOLs subject to expiration   169,600,000    
NOLs subject not to expiration   $ 52,000,000.0 47,500,000  
NOLs expiration date   Dec. 31, 2037    
Net operating loss carryforwards expiration year   2022    
State        
Operating Loss Carryforwards [Line Items]        
Net operating loss carryforward   $ 202,700,000 $ 178,200,000  
Net operating loss carryforwards expiration year   2019    
State | New Jersey        
Operating Loss Carryforwards [Line Items]        
Cash receipt from the sale of state NOLs $ 3,100,000      
Maximum selling value of unused net operating losses and research and development tax credit to profitable tax payers.   $ 20,000,000.0    
Amount received from the program   $ 9,900,000